Recipe
1 container of lit’l smokie sausages
1 container crescent rolls
Preheat oven to 375 degrees. Unroll crescent rolls and cut into smaller pieces (about 5 or so per crescent piece.) Roll a single sausage into a cut crescent roll piece. Place on baking sheet. When you are all done rolling; place baking sheet in the oven for about 10 to 12 min or until golden brown. Serve with ketchup and mustard.
